Asphalt ro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ing leaks that occur in asphalt shingle roofs. Over time, weather exposure, aging materials, or improper installation can cause shingles to crack, curl, or become loose, creating pathways for water to penetrate the roof structure. Local contractors use specialized techniques to locate the source of leaks, which may not always be directly above the visible water spots inside the property. Once the problem area is identified, they typically replace damaged shingles, reseal flashing, and repair any underlying issues to restore the roof’s integrity.

This service helps solve common roofing problems such as water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age. Leaks can lead to stained ceilings, warped walls, and even compromised insulation if left unaddressed. Asphalt roof leak repair is essential for preventing further deterioration of the roof and the interior of a property. Prompt repairs can also extend the lifespan of the roof, saving homeowners from more extensive and costly replacements down the line. The overview below groups typical Asphalt Roof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or leak repairs typ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. Many local pros handle these smaller fixes efficiently within this range. Larger or more complex repairs may push costs higher, but most fall into this middle band.

Localized Leak Fixes - fixing leaks in specific areas of an asphalt roof usually ranges from $600 to $1,200. Projects of this size are common and often involve patching or sealing targeted spots to prevent further damage.

Partial Roof Repairs - replacing or repairing sections of an asphalt roof can cost between $1,200 and $3,500 depending on the size and extent of work. Many jobs in this category are moderate in scope, with fewer reaching the higher end of the range.

Full Roof Replacement - complete asphalt roof replacements generally range from $5,000 to $12,000 or more. Larger, more intricate projects can exceed this range, but most fall within the typical cost spectrum for full replacements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of an asphalt ro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ged shingles, and the presence of mold or mildew in the attic or on interior ceilings.

How do professionals typically repair asphalt roof leaks? They often identify the leak source, remove damaged shingles or materials, and apply patches or new roofing materials to ensure a watertight seal.

Can small roof leaks be repaired without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many small leaks can be fixed with localized repairs such as sealing cracks, replacing damaged shingles, or applying roof patching products.

What causes asphalt roof leaks to develop over time? Factors include weather damage, aging materials, improper installation, or debris buildup that weakens the roofing system.
